BTW in case anyone's interested...  (this assumes acl's let packets through)

using andrew's cisco-probe patch to nmap I collected the following foo:

cisco catalyst 2900, 2900xl, and 2900xlm all respond to cisco probe
cisco 3600 running 12.0(3) responds
cisco 3600 running 12.0(5) doesn't respond
the 7 or 8 2600's (various os releases) I hit all responded properly
most of the catalyst 5000 series routers I have access to are dropping packets.
  sorry, no info there yet...
